Mohsin visits Jalahalli school

October 23, 2014 01:57 pm | Updated May 23, 2016 04:02 pm IST - Bangalore:

Commissioner for Public Instruction, Mohammad Mohsin, on Thursday visited the school in Jalahalli where the four-year-old was allegedly sexually assaulted.

The Commissioner, who had a meeting with the school management to discuss the situation, told presspersons that even as the police investigation was on, the department would also conduct an enquiry to decide on the future course of action.
